OpenEdv-开源电子网

 找回密码
 立即注册
正点原子全套STM32/Linux/FPGA开发资料,上千讲STM32视频教程免费下载...
查看: 3791|回复: 4

STM32F4Systick系统滴答定时器,大佬们救救我

[复制链接]

1

主题

1

帖子

0

精华

新手入门

积分
5
金钱
5
注册时间
2022-7-14
在线时间
0 小时
发表于 2023-6-8 17:39:28 | 显示全部楼层 |阅读模式

屏幕截图 2023-06-08 173429.png
请问大佬们,这个是用Systick定时器用中断方式实现延时
我想问的是,第5行,这个while();这样子等待是不是就是阻塞延时
正点原子逻辑分析仪DL16劲爆上市
回复

使用道具 举报

0

主题

1

帖子

0

精华

新手上路

积分
27
金钱
27
注册时间
2019-6-1
在线时间
2 小时
发表于 2023-6-15 14:56:18 | 显示全部楼层
这样子肯定是阻塞延时
回复 支持 0 反对 1

使用道具 举报

0

主题

2

帖子

0

精华

新手上路

积分
31
金钱
31
注册时间
2023-4-2
在线时间
9 小时
发表于 2023-6-15 18:51:44 | 显示全部楼层
systick handle 是中断,会定时执行,while循环的条件会不成立。
回复 支持 反对

使用道具 举报

11

主题

2130

帖子

0

精华

论坛元老

Rank: 8Rank: 8

积分
4724
金钱
4724
注册时间
2015-1-10
在线时间
590 小时
发表于 2023-6-16 10:59:21 | 显示全部楼层
hal库里面有现成的systick中断计时啊
回复 支持 反对

使用道具 举报

0

主题

5

帖子

0

精华

新手上路

积分
28
金钱
28
注册时间
2023-8-10
在线时间
8 小时
发表于 2023-8-12 13:35:53 | 显示全部楼层
阿侑kevin 发表于 2023-6-16 10:59
hal库里面有现成的systick中断计时啊

是啥呢?
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则



关闭

原子哥极力推荐上一条 /2 下一条

正点原子公众号

QQ|手机版|OpenEdv-开源电子网 ( 粤ICP备12000418号-1 )

GMT+8, 2025-2-24 07:59

Powered by OpenEdv-开源电子网

© 2001-2030 OpenEdv-开源电子网

快速回复 返回顶部 返回列表